What if artificial intelligence stopped feeling like a black box you're simply supposed to trust?
You're told AI will reshape your career, yet nobody hands you a clear picture of how it actually works or what it means for you. So you nod along in meetings, half-guessing, quietly hoping the technology doesn't leave you behind.
That not-quite-knowing wears on you. It's hard to make confident choices about your skills or your next move when the force driving all the change stays a mystery.
This two-in-one collection carries you from the fundamentals to the real-world impact, with no technical background required. Here, at last, is artificial intelligence explained in plain language. In this audiobook, you'll discover:
- The three types of AI - what narrow, general, and super intelligence really mean once you strip away the buzzwords.
- How machines actually learn - why an everyday spam filter reveals the whole logic behind machine learning.
- The main training methods - supervised, unsupervised, and semi-supervised learning, plus classification, regression, and adversarial training.
- How deep learning works - the neural networks that power it, and why there are so many different kinds.
- The tools behind the tech - the programming languages, bots, and platforms like TensorFlow that make AI run.
- Where AI already lives in your day - from email and social media to maps and smart personal assistants.
- How major companies deploy it - the way AI reshapes marketing, finance, and customer service.
- What stays uniquely human - the skills to double down on as the machines advance.
You'll learn from clear, grounded explanations, including insight from computer scientist Melanie Mitchell, creator of the analogy-making program Copycat.
You don't need a degree or a background in coding to follow a word of it. Understand how the technology works, and it stops being something that happens to you and becomes something you can use.
